A professional roof inspection typically covers a comprehensive assessment of the roof’s overall condition, including its structural components, surface materials, and drainage systems. During the inspection, service providers examine shingles, tiles, or other roofing materials for signs of damage such as cracks, curling, or missing pieces. They also evaluate the condition of flashing, vents, and gutters to ensure proper sealing and functionality. This thorough evaluation helps identify issues that may not be immediately visible from the ground, such as hidden leaks, internal damage, or early signs of deterioration that could lead to more significant problems if left unaddressed.
